I've added some documentation-guidelines to our wiki. We are aware how important documentation is for the success of an open-source project, and trying to continually improve here. These guidelines help deciding where to contribute, and provide a general structure for your contribution.

Have a "best practice" that came up from a forum-discussion?
Discovered a neat, but undocumented feature in one of the sapphire-classes?
Want to write a new tutorial on how to make coffee with silverstripe-functions?
Every developer who feels he can contribute knowledge is welcome to edit the wiki on doc.silverstripe.com! :-)
